Jupyter 노트북 시작하기: 자습서

Jupyter 노트북 시작하기: 자습서

Python 또는 R로 작업하는 데이터 과학자 지망생이라면 Jupyter Notebook을 사용하는 방법을 알아야 합니다. 데이터 조작, 라이브 코드 공유, 데이터 과학 워크플로 관리를 위한 오픈 소스 및 서버 기반 IDE입니다.





로컬 컴퓨터에 Jupyter Notebook을 설치하고 사용하는 방법을 살펴보겠습니다.





Pip으로 Jupyter 노트북을 설치하고 실행하는 방법

Jupyter Notebook을 가상 환경에 설치할 때 핍 설치 명령을 실행하면 가상 공간에서 독립 패키지 또는 모듈로 실행할 수 있습니다.





이 방법을 사용하려면 컴퓨터에 Python이 설치되어 있어야 합니다. 그렇지 않으면 python.org 웹사이트에서 최신 버전의 Python을 다운로드하고 설치합니다. 그러나 Mac 또는 Linux 사용자라면 기본적으로 Python이 이미 설치되어 있을 것입니다.

Windows 사용자인 경우 다음을 확인하십시오. Windows 경로에 Python 추가 명령줄에서 실행할 수 있도록 설치한 후



위의 조건이 충족되면 선택한 위치에서 명령 프롬프트를 엽니다.

다음, Python 가상 환경 생성 및 활성화 아직 하지 않았다면.





해당 가상 환경에서 실행 핍 설치 노트북 Jupyter Notebook을 설치하는 명령입니다.

다음으로 실행 주피터 노트북 기본 브라우저에서 Jupyter 노트북 서버를 시작합니다.





윈도우 10에서 윈도우 95 게임하기

Anaconda 배포로 Jupyter 노트북을 설치하고 실행하는 방법

Anaconda 배포판은 Jupyter Notebook을 다음 내에 설치할 수 있는 IDE 관리자입니다. 콘다 가상 환경.

Anaconda 배포판을 사용할 때 명령줄 기술을 피할 수도 있습니다. 몇 번의 클릭만으로 가상 환경을 생성 및 활성화하고 Anaconda Navigator를 통해 Jupyter 노트북을 설치할 수 있습니다.

이 옵션을 사용하려면 최신 호환 버전을 다운로드하여 설치해야 합니다. 아나콘다 배포 .

컴퓨터에 Anaconda를 설치했으면 Anaconda Navigator를 실행합니다. Windows에서 시작하려면 Windows 검색 창을 열고 Anaconda를 검색하면 됩니다. 그런 다음 검색 결과 메뉴에서 Anaconda Navigator를 클릭하여 엽니다.

Anaconda Navigator의 기본 경로 환경에는 Jupyter Notebook이 사전 설치되어 있지만 환경을 만들 때마다 새 환경을 설치해야 합니다.

당신은 만들 수 있습니다 콘다 CMD 또는 Anaconda Navigator를 통해 Jupyter Notebook을 환경에 설치합니다.

Anaconda Navigator 옵션을 사용하려면 앱의 사이드바에서 환경 .

그런 다음 앱의 왼쪽 하단을 보고 다음을 클릭합니다. 창조하다 .

가상 환경의 기본 이름을 입력하십시오. 이름 들. 그런 다음 선택한 언어를 선택하고 창조하다 만들기 위해 콘다 가상 환경.

환경을 성공적으로 생성했으면 환경을 선택하고 다음으로 이동합니다. . 에서 메뉴에서 Jupyter Notebook을 찾아 클릭합니다. 설치 해당 환경에 설치합니다.

클릭 시작하다 설치가 완료되면.

선택적으로 Anaconda Navigator를 통해 Jupyter Notebook을 설치한 후 터미널 또는 명령 프롬프트를 열고 다음을 사용할 수 있습니다. env_name 활성화 활성화 명령 콘다 방금 만든 가상 환경.

바꾸다 환경 이름 Anaconda Navigator를 통해 방금 생성한 환경의 이름으로. 그러나 Windows에서 이 방법을 사용하려면 다음을 추가해야 합니다. 아나콘다 Windows 경로로 이동합니다.

또는 Anaconda Navigator 옵션을 완전히 피하려면 다음을 생성할 수 있습니다. 콘다 터미널을 통해서만 Jupyter Notebook을 환경에 설치하십시오.

그렇게하려면 터미널을 열고 명령을 실행하십시오. conda create --name env_name . Windows 사용자라면 다음을 사용할 수 있습니다. conda.bat 생성 --name env_name .

사용 핍 설치 노트북 해당 환경에 Jupyter Notebook을 설치하는 명령입니다. 바꾸다 환경 이름 원하는 이름으로.

다음으로 다음을 실행하여 Jupyter Notebook을 시작합니다. 주피터 노트북 명령.

관련된: 알아야 할 Windows CMD 명령

주의: 명령줄을 통해 Jupyter Notebook을 시작하는 것이 좋습니다. 이렇게 하면 프로젝트에 대해 별도의 폴더를 만들고 폴더 위치에 가상 환경을 만들고 동일한 디렉터리에서 Jupyter Notebook을 시작할 수 있습니다.

Jupyter 노트북 사용 방법

이제 Jupyter Notebook을 설치했습니다. 사용할 수 있는 몇 가지 방법을 살펴보겠습니다.

Jupyter Notebook을 시작하면 파일을 관리할 수 있는 홈페이지로 이동합니다.

주의: 일반적으로 CMD를 통해 Jupyter Notebook을 빈 디렉터리로 열면 홈페이지도 해당 빈 디렉터리를 상속합니다. 그렇지 않으면 상위 디렉토리의 모든 파일이 Jupyter Notebook의 홈페이지에 반영됩니다.

파일을 Jupyter 노트북으로 가져오는 방법

Excel 문서와 같은 외부 파일로 작업하고 싶을 수 있습니다. Jupyter Notebook의 디렉터리가 아직 없는 경우 해당 디렉터리로 가져올 수 있습니다.

파일을 Jupyter Notebook으로 가져오려면 앱의 오른쪽 상단에서 업로드 PC에서 파일을 검색합니다.

다음으로 파일을 업로드했으면 다음을 클릭합니다. 업로드 파일 옆에 나타나는 옵션을 선택하여 상위 폴더 디렉토리에 추가합니다.

새 노트북으로 작업하기

열려 있는 각 노트북은 다음을 포함하는 파일에서 코드를 실행합니다. .ipynb 확대. 노트북이나 커널을 열려면 새로운 . 그런 다음 선택 파이썬 3 .

새로 연 노트북을 새 이름으로 저장하려면 파일 .

다음을 선택합니다. 다른 이름으로 저장 옵션을 선택하고 노트북에 선호하는 이름을 지정하십시오.

실행 중인 노트북을 종료하는 방법

실행 중인 노트북을 종료하려면 홈페이지로 이동하여 달리기 . 현재 실행 중인 커널 목록을 로드합니다.

클릭 일시 휴업 비활성화하기 위해 닫고자 하는 노트북 옆에 있습니다.

Jupyter Notebook에 새 셀을 추가하는 방법

Jupyter Notebook 커널에 있는 동안 셀에 코드를 작성할 수 있습니다. 새 셀을 추가하려면 끼워 넣다 . 그런 다음 원하는 옵션을 선택합니다.

또는 키보드 단축키를 사용하여 새 셀을 추가할 수 있습니다. 기존 셀 위에 새 셀을 추가하려면 셀을 클릭한 다음 키를 누르십시오. 에게 당신의 키보드에.

아래에 셀을 추가하려면 위의 과정을 반복하되 이번에는 키를 누릅니다. NS 당신의 키보드에.

셀을 위 또는 아래로 이동하려면 대상 셀을 누릅니다. 그런 다음 커널 상단의 위쪽 화살표 또는 아래쪽 화살표를 클릭합니다.

Jupyter 노트북에서 코드 줄 또는 블록을 실행하는 방법

한 줄 또는 코드 블록을 실행하려면 운영 커널 상단에 있는 옵션.

키보드 단축키로 코드를 실행하려면 Ctrl + 엔터 당신의 키보드에.

Jupyter 노트북에서 Pandas로 데이터 세트 로드: 실제 예

커널에 데이터 세트를 로드할 수도 있습니다. Python으로 Excel 파일을 읽기 위한 아래 예제 코드를 살펴보겠습니다.

import pandas as pd
data=pd.read_excel(r'raw_data.xlsx')
data.head(10)

데이터 세트를 작업 디렉토리로 가져오거나 붙여넣으면 전체 경로를 호출하지 않고 Excel 파일을 로드할 수 있습니다. 누르다 Ctrl + 엔터 위의 코드를 실행합니다.

위의 코드는 다음 출력을 반환합니다.

Jupyter 노트북의 Markdown 속성을 사용하는 방법

markdown 속성을 사용하여 수학 표현식과 일반 텍스트를 작성할 수 있습니다. Jupyter Notebook의 markdown 속성을 시작하려면 몇 가지 기본 구문과 규칙을 마스터해야 합니다.

아래의 몇 가지 규칙을 살펴보세요.

  • $ : 마크다운 코드를 열고 닫습니다.
  • 제한 : 한계를 나타냅니다
  • 합집합 : 합계 기호 호출
  • 알파 : 알파 기호 쓰기
  • 베타 : 베타 기호 쓰기
  • 감마 : 감마 기호 호출
  • ^ {} : 중괄호 내 위 첨자 문자
  • _ {} : curly braze 안에 문자의 첨자를 씁니다.
  • : 캡 기호 도입
  • 가지다 : 다음 문자 위에 모자 기호를 넣습니다.

이러한 규칙이 실제로 어떻게 작동하는지 보려면 아래 마크다운 코드를 복사하여 커널의 셀에 붙여넣습니다.

$eta_0{^4} cap hat 6 sum limits partial 5_{2}$

그런 다음 코드가 포함된 셀을 탭한 다음 커널 상단을 살펴보고 암호 쓰러지 다.

선택하다 가격 인하 목록에서. 그런 다음 마크다운 코드를 실행합니다.

또는 키를 누를 수 있습니다. 미디엄 키보드에서 선택한 셀을 마크다운으로 전환합니다. 키를 누르십시오 그리고 로 다시 전환 암호 방법.

그러나 markdown 속성을 더 잘 유지하려면 다음을 확인할 수 있습니다. Jupyter 노트북 마크다운 셀 문서 .

Jupyter 노트북을 최대한 활용

Jupyter Notebook을 사용하면 로컬 또는 원격 서버를 통해 실시간 데이터 과학 코드를 실행하고 공유할 수 있습니다. markdown 속성을 사용하면 수학적 표현과 작성된 텍스트를 다른 사람들과 공유할 수도 있습니다.

Jupyter Notebook은 코드를 작성하는 것 외에도 교사와 학습자가 데이터 과학 또는 기계 학습 프로젝트 청크를 공동으로 실행할 수 있는 생산적이고 교육적인 플랫폼입니다.

그러나 이 도구는 다른 많은 기능을 제공합니다. 여기에서 논의한 내용으로 시작해야 합니다.

공유하다 공유하다 트위터 이메일 기계 학습 프로젝트를 위한 데이터 세트를 가져오는 4가지 고유한 방법

좋은 데이터 세트는 기계 학습 및 데이터 과학에 필수적입니다. 프로젝트에 필요한 데이터를 얻는 방법을 알아보세요.

다음 읽기
관련 항목
  • 프로그램 작성
  • 파이썬
  • 데이터 분석
저자 소개 이디소 오미솔라(94건의 기사 게재)

Idowu는 스마트 기술과 생산성에 대한 열정을 가지고 있습니다. 여가 시간에는 코딩을 하고 지루할 때는 체스판으로 전환하지만 가끔은 일상에서 벗어나는 것도 좋아합니다. 사람들에게 현대 기술을 다루는 방법을 보여주고자 하는 그의 열정은 그가 더 많은 글을 쓰도록 동기를 부여합니다.

Idowu Omisola가 참여한 작품 더보기

뉴스레터 구독

뉴스레터에 가입하여 기술 팁, 리뷰, 무료 전자책 및 독점 거래를 확인하십시오!

구독하려면 여기를 클릭하세요.